About The Position

The Autonomous Maritime Platforms Systems Engineering team is looking for a systems safety engineer to join our cross functional team responsible for the development, implementation, and testing of advanced autonomous systems. We are looking for a dynamic individual to take a leadership role in our mission, supporting a variety of our platforms and customers with an emphasis. You will be responsible for the development, implementation, and maintenance of safety procedures and policies in accordance with customer requirements. We encourage you to apply if you have any of these preferred skills or experiences: Strong background in the Undersea Domain and Systems engineer process, concepts, and principles Experience in conducting thorough risk assessments and safety analyses for weapons systems and operations. Experience in performing and participating in safety audits, test events, and evaluations to identify potential hazards and mitigation, ensuring compliance with safety standards. Collaborating with engineering development teams and industry partners to design and implement safety systems and controls into the systems we deploy. Model Based Systems Engineering (MBSE) practices and tools proficiency. Requirements

  • Requires a Bachelor’s degree in Systems Engineering, or a related Science, Engineering, Technology or Mathematics field.
  • Also requires 5+ years of job-related experience, or a Master's degree plus 3 years of job-related experience.
  • Department of Defense Secret security clearance is required at time of hire.
  • Applicants selected will be subject to a U.S. Government security investigation and must meet eligibility requirements for access to classified information.
  • Due to the nature of work performed within our facilities, U.S. citizenship is required.
